If I had to take a guess, I would say that it could be one of two things or possible a combination.. 1) usually you want the volume of your plenum/surgetank to be 2-2.5x the displacement of your motor.... not sure what the total volume is on the one in question is.... and 2) the flairs that are in the updated version are the way to go as sharp edges can cause shearing of the airstream at high velocity and wreck the quality of the air entering the runners....
Disclaimer: Again just speculation no actual data or testing has been done to prove/disprove the above

I understand a radiused entry should allow a smoother flow for air entering the runners, but I have yet to see this proven on our Forced Induction platforms. Matter of fact I believe Al from dynoflash did a back to back test on his evo and found that it made no difference during his test. Either way, the one I'm building for my car will use a smooth radiused entry machined into the flange
